Who was ahead

Rigoberto has been the commoner name in every year either was published, 1924 to 2025. The lead has never changed hands.

The closest they came was 2018, when Rigel had 34 and Rigoberto had 69.

Which name is older

Half of the Rigobertos alive today are over 30; half the Rigels are over 14. That is 16 years between them: two names in use at the same time, worn by two different generations.
